- A slurry is any mixture of a fluid (such as water) and a powdery solid. Slurries are used as a convenient way to handle bulk solids in the mining, steel processing, foundry, power generation and, more recently, frac sand mining industries. Slurries typically behave like viscous viscous fluids, flowing under gravity, but can also be pumped as needed.

- Slurries are divided into two main categories: non-settling or settling. Non-settling slurries consist of very fine particles, giving the illusion of increased apparent viscosity. These slurries usually have low wear characteristics, but require very careful consideration when selecting the right pump, as they behave differently from ordinary liquids.

A >dredge pump is a horizontal centrifugal pump that is the heart of a dredger. It is designed to handle suspended abrasive granular materials and solids of limited size. Without a dredge pump, a stranded dredger would not be able to deliver mud.

The designation 4PK refers to a specific type of poly-v, or serpentine belt, which consists of four ribs. The 'P' stands for pulley while the 'K' represents the 'K' profile of the belt's ribs. This belt is designed to drive multiple accessories in an automobile’s engine bay, such as the alternator, power steering pump, air conditioning compressor, and water pump. The ribs increase the surface area in contact with the pulleys, allowing for better grip and decreased slippage. This design not only ensures better performance but also enhances the longevity of the belt.

The steering belt, often referred to as the power steering belt, is an essential part of the power steering system. This belt connects the engine's power steering pump to the engine itself. The primary function of this belt is to transfer power from the engine to the pump, allowing for the proper functioning of the power steering system. While modern vehicles may employ electric steering systems that do not use belts, the majority of older and some newer models still rely on hydraulic power steering, making the steering belt an indispensable component.

In Renault vehicles, the timing belt is a key component of the engine assembly. If the timing belt fails, it can lead to catastrophic engine failure. This is particularly crucial in interference engines, where the pistons and valves occupy the same space at different times. A broken timing belt in these engines can cause the pistons to collide with open valves, resulting in severe internal damage and costly repairs.
